Context: Why Now?

Base L2 launched in 2023, built on the OP Stack. It’s Coinbase’s answer to scalability – low fees, high throughput, Ethereum settlement. But until now, its derivatives market was missing. Hyperliquid, a decentralized perpetual futures protocol supporting 290+ markets with up to 50x leverage, fills that gap.

This isn’t a new protocol. Hyperliquid went live last year and already processes millions in daily volume. The integration means its engine is now embedded inside the Base App – the same app that already handles spot trading, staking, and NFTs. Coinbase is turning Base App into a super app.


Core: The Technical Reality

Technically, this is a standard API/SDK integration. No new consensus mechanism. No novel zero-knowledge proof. The underlying architecture of Hyperliquid – likely off-chain order matching with on-chain settlement – remains unchanged. The real innovation is regulatory: Coinbase, as a publicly traded company, performed due diligence on Hyperliquid’s code and team before signing off.

From my audit experience, this due diligence is the hidden signal. Coinbase doesn’t integrate unverified protocols. The fact that Hyperliquid passed their security review suggests its smart contracts are battle-tested. But don’t mistake that for risk-free. 50x leverage amplifies liquidation cascade risks, especially during flash crashes. Base L2’s finality is fast, but not instant – there’s always a window for oracle manipulation or front-running.

Data tells the story. I’ve been monitoring Hyperliquid’s on-chain volume via Dune Analytics. Over the past 30 days, average daily volume exceeded $200 million. If even 10% of Coinbase’s 80 million retail users convert to perpetual traders, Base could see a volume spike of 20x. But conversion rates for derivatives are typically low – most retail users stick to spot. The real impact will be on institutional flow: Coinbase Prime customers can now access high-leverage perps within a regulated wrapper.


Contrarian: The Unreported Angle

Every headline is cheering “Coinbase enters derivatives.” But the contrarian angle is this: Hyperliquid is now dependent on a centralized gatekeeper. Its decentralized ethos erodes when Coinbase controls the frontend, KYC, and custody. The team behind Hyperliquid remains anonymous – a risk that Coinbase’s compliance team likely mitigated by requiring a real-world legal entity. But anonymity plus regulatory coupling creates a strange hybrid: a protocol that pretends to be trustless but relies on a corporate partner for user access.

Another blind spot: leverage limits. The CFTC caps retail crypto derivatives at 2x-10x depending on the asset. 50x leverage is only available to qualified eligible contract participants (QECPs) – institutions with over $10 million in assets. Coinbase will likely restrict this feature to non-US users or accredited investors. The marketing speaks of “50x for everyone,” but the fine print will tell a different story.

Finally, the liquidity source. Hyperliquid’s liquidity comes from market makers and arbitrage bots. During the FTX collapse, I saw first-hand how concentrated liquidity can vanish in minutes. If Hyperliquid’s liquidity providers are over-leveraged on the same Base chain, a cascade could freeze positions. Coinbase may have implemented a backstop insurance fund, but details aren’t public.


Takeaway: What to Watch Next

Code evolves. We adapt.

This integration is not a narrative catalyst. It’s a utility play. The market will ignore it until the numbers prove otherwise. I’ll be tracking three signals:

  1. Base perpetual volume – If first-week volume exceeds $500 million, it’s a signal of retail adoption. Watch Dune.
  2. Hyperliquid audit reports – If Coinbase publishes a joint audit, that’s a green flag for institutional flow.
  3. CFTC commentary – Any statement on retail leverage caps will force Coinbase to restrict access, damping the hype.
